Makoto Maeda is a scholar working on Aerospace Engineering, Radiation and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. According to data from OpenAlex, Makoto Maeda has authored 71 papers receiving a total of 393 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Aerospace Engineering, 17 papers in Radiation and 9 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ition. Recurrent topics in Makoto Maeda's work include Nuclear Physics and Applications (17 papers), Nuclear reactor physics and engineering (17 papers) and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(12 papers). Makoto Maeda is often cited by papers focused on Nuclear Physics and Applications (17 papers), Nuclear reactor physics and engineering (17 papers) and Radiation Detection and Scintillator Technologies (12 papers). Makoto Maeda collaborates with scholars based in Japan, Australia and Morocco. Makoto Maeda's co-authors include Satoshi Kawata, Hidekazu Ishitobi, Zouheir Sekkat, Hong‐Bo Sun, Kenji Takada, Miṅ Gu, James W. M. Chon, Shintaro Nomakuchi, Yasuhiro Murakámi and Katsuhiro Inoue and has published in prestigious journ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Analytical Chemistry and Scientific Reports.
